An Israeli drone strike killed three Palestinians at a community kitchen in Deir al-Balah on April 30, 2024.
According to an eyewitness account to Al Jazeera, the drone strike occurred at approximately 10:45 AM local time. The community kitchen, located in the heart of Deir al-Balah, was a gathering place for hundreds of people, mostly women and children, who relied on it for basic necessities such as food and shelter. The strike destroyed the kitchen, leaving behind a scene of utter devastation. Human Rights Watch reported that the strike was carried out in a densely populated area, raising concerns about the potential for civilian casualties. The Impact on Civilians in Gaza: A Humanitarian Crisis Unfolding
The Israeli-Palestinian conflict has been ongoing for decades, but the situation in Gaza has reached a critical point. The community kitchen attack is a stark reminder of the devastating impact of the conflict on civilians, who are caught in the crossfire. The Gaza Strip, home to over 2 million Palestinians, has been under a strict blockade since 2007, making it difficult for people to access basic necessities such as food, water, and medical care. The blockade has led to widespread poverty, unemployment, and a severe shortage of resources. The community kitchen was a vital lifeline for many people, providing food, shelter, and a sense of community. Its destruction has left hundreds without access to basic necessities, exacerbating the already dire humanitarian situation. The United Nations Office for the Coordination of Humanitarian Affairs (OCHA) reported that over 70% of the population in Gaza relies on international aid to survive. The ongoing conflict has also led to a severe shortage of medical supplies, making it difficult for people to access medical care.
